The testo 552 digital vacuum gauge – areas of application
Evacuating is one of the most important steps when it comes to installing or restarting refrigerant or air conditioning systems: foreign gases, moisture and oils have to be removed properly. That’s when the absolute pressure of a system needs to be measured.
And that’s exactly what the testo 552 digital vacuum gauge is designed to do: the meter provides you with highly accurate information regarding the dehumidification status of the system and is able to measure even the smallest of absolute pressures absolutely reliably. This means that you are always able to observe manufacturer specifications. A visual alarm warns immediately when a threshold has been exceeded.
And because the digital vacuum gauge is IP42 rated (water resistant and dirt proof), it is virtually impervious to moisture and dirt.

The testo 760-3 is the most high-performance model in Testo's digital multimeter family. In addition to automatic detection of measurement parameters, it is characterized by a voltage measuring range of up to 1,000 V along with large measuring ranges for frequency and capacitance. The digital multimeter is therefore also suitable for industrial applications.
Product Description:
The testo 760-3 digital multimeter is the multitasker for all important professionals in the electricity sector. It enables you to carry out both simple and demanding electrical measuring tasks more reliably than ever before. The testo 760-3 automatically detects the appropriate measurement parameter via the socket assignment and so prevents dangerous incorrect settings.
A voltage range of up to 1,000 V, a frequency range of up to 30 MHz and capacitance of up to 60,000 µF mean the testo 760-3 multimeter can also be used for industrial applications, such as troubleshooting in large electrical systems. And the integrated low-pass filter achieves more accurate measurement results on frequency converter controlled motors.
Temperatures can also be measured with this multimeter in addition to electrical parameters. You will need the clip-on type K thermocouple adapter and a temperature probe (both items can be ordered separately).

The testo 745 non-contact voltage tester is ideally suited for fast initial checking of any suspected fault sources. It filters high-frequency interference signals and has a two-stage sensitivity setting.
Product Description:
The testo 745 non-contact voltage tester means you can quickly and easily determine voltage or de-energization. In contrast to most other models on the market, it has a filter for high-frequency interference signals which enables reliable voltage indication. If voltage is determined, the instrument gives a warning via a clear visual and acoustic signal.
The sensitivity of the instrument can be set in two stages: stage 1 for phase detection, stage 2 for voltage indication. The integrated torch also enables you to work safely in dark surroundings. In addition, the testo 745 voltage tester is both waterproof and dustproof according to IP 67.
